Position Purpose Perform a variety of simple routine tasks related to the care, feeding, and maintenance of various laboratory animal species within animal care facilities at the University.

Essential Functions

Perform routine animal husbandry activities in accordance with NIH, AAALAC, USDA and established research protocols.

Provide and maintain housing and food for all laboratory animal species; observe, monitor and report health status.

Clean and disinfect animal cages, pens and heavy floor grates using water hosing or automatic cage washing device.

Mix chemical cleansing agents and solutions (e.g., bleach, acid cleaner, tri‑quat) to sanitize bottles, pan, pails, cages, pens and work area.

Sweep and mop floors using push broom, dry mop or wet‑n‑dry vacuum.

Remove soiled bedding and feces into refuse cans to be incinerated or disposed of in dumpster.

Place fresh bedding and enrichment materials in animal cages, pens and pans.

Receive animal feed, bedding, supplies; transport heavy feed and bedding bags using moving equipment; assist in animal identification procedures and maintain records.

Transport animals and supplies via motor vehicle; transport refuse and empty into large outdoor dumpsters.

Assist in care of sick animals; may administer prescribed medications and treatments; collect laboratory samples as requested; use bandages, swabs, etc.

Attend departmental staff meetings; participate in continuing education and employee training programs.

May require rotation through several on‑campus and off‑campus research facilities; perform related work as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ications

Graduation from or currently enrolled in an accredited Veterinary Technician training program, LAT level AALAS certification, or Bachelor's degree in a related science field.

Experience Reasonable experience and knowledge in the care, feeding and handling of various laboratory animal species is preferred.

Knowledge, Skills And Abilities

Possession and maintenance of a valid Michigan vehicle operator's license with satisfactory driving record.

Ability to transport laboratory animals ranging from 70 g to 100 lb.

Ability to perform medical procedures and treatments utilizing specialized instruments (e.g., syringe, thermometer, EKG, swab, bandage).

Effective communication with others.

Must obtain security clearance.

Knowledge of NIH, AAALAC, and USDA standards and guidelines is preferred.
